Rio de Janeiro, (Pakistan Point News – 16th September, 2016) : Pakistani Athlete Haider Ali successfully earned Bronze medal at the Rio Paralympics 2016. The 32-year-old all-rounder athlete won the first Bronze medal for the country this year at the men’s long jump category by managing a distance of 6.28 meters. The star athlete also shared the happiness by positing a status on his Facebook account: “I won the bronze medal, thanks to Allah.”
